Save the state of your editor
Working on different projects? Always opening the files associated to a project while closing the files associated to another? Do you work on multiple computers and you always have to re-open all files you are working on?
When you run the file "saveEditor.m" it saves a list of all files currently opened in the editor in the form of a new .m-file. When you run this file all files in the editor, at time of the creation, will be opened at the same time (while closing others). So basically it allows you to save the state of the editor.
